New Training Alliance for Chartworld

February 20, 2012

MSG MarineServe, Safebridge and ChartWorld ECDIS training alliance.


ChartWorld International has selected MSG MarineServe GmbH, its sister company Safebridge GmbH and the ECDIS Training Consortium (ETC) as its official training partner for the new ChartWorld eSeries, a “ECDIS as a Service” concept. MSG Marine and Safebridge will provide a complete eSeries training package, which encompasses both generic and type-specific training using a combination of traditional class based training and advanced web-based E-Learning programs.


ChartWorld’s new “ECDIS as a Service” called eSeries is a unique solution for shipping companies to comply with SOLAS ECDIS requirements. It comprises a customised ‘Going Paperless Action Plan’, the ECDIS, tailored SENC data services and an only one of its kind service & support concept.
